While CAN485 device connects with the CAN-Bus network via twisted pair, CANL connects with CANL, CANH
connects with CANH. According to the ISO11898 standard, to reduce signal reflections on the CAN-Bus and
enhance the reliability of communication, terminal matching resistor is usually added to 2 endpoints of the bus. The
size of terminal matching resistor is decided by the characteristic impedance of cable transmission, such as twisted
pair's characteristic impedance is 120Ω, the 2 endpoints on the bus should be connected 120Ω terminating resistor.
CAN485 can set external terminating resistor, when the device is connected with the CAN-Bus network via a
twisted pair, only use resistor to short circuit between the twisted pair ports RES+ and RES- to achieve terminal
resistor accession, as shown below.
When the CAN485 converter is used as the CAN-Bus network terminal, the two pin is connected to a resistance of
120Ω, otherwise no need to install a 120Ω resistor.
